(v.) c. 1500, "to depend, to hang," from French pendre, from Latin pendere "to hang, cause to hang" (from PIE root * (s)pen- "to draw, stretch, spin"). In some cases short for depend, but this often was 'pend, aware of its origin. Middle English also had penden "pertain (to), belong," short for append. ( pɛnd) vb ( intr) 1. to await judgment or settlement. 2. dialect to hang; depend. n. (Architecture) Scot an archway or vaulted passage.
